Nomado Hostel - Varna
43.2057418823242, 27.9070701599121Nomado Hostel offers accommodation in the Varna City-Centre district, about 10 minutes' stroll from Museum of Natural History.
Location
The hostel is within walking distance of Cathedral of the Assumption of the Virgin. Guests will enjoy Eastern European dishes in Chiflika, which is around an 8-minute walk from the Varna hostel. National Maritime Museum is located only a short drive from the Varna accommodation.
The hostel is also a 15-minute drive from Varna airport.
Rooms
Nomado Hostel consists of 15 rooms. The Varna property provides bathrooms with a separate toilet and a shower.
